F5 Active Stand by Sync config - order

Hello Guys, I have two nodes F5 (Active Standby Mode ) with manual Sync. I logged into the Standby F5 and made the following Changes like adding Routes and adding additional nodes and adding those nodes to existing pool members. Now the current state show like this. F5 Node A Online (Active) Changes Pending.

 

F5 Node B Online(Standby). Changes Pending

 

How do I sync these two server. They are not automatically sync configured. In the device sync what is the order do i need to follow so that I do not override the changes made in stand by node. Does order matter. DO i need to sync on both server. Regards SP

  • When you're on the sync page there's options to sync from either device to group. Sync from the device that has changes on it to the group. Its different between versions but it is a little confusing the way the page is written.

     

    On a good note, you haven't changed anything to the config of the traffic device, so you could also just make the changes on that device and overwrite your standby device. Typically I recommend making changes on the active and syncing to standby.

     

    Also, you mention adding routes. If those are TMM routes on the device, you'll want to add that separately as it won't get synced. If you sync without adding a static route on the other device, those pool members won't be accessible.

     

  • Best practice is always perform changes on active device. If you did the changes on standby

     

    go to Device Management ›› Overview >> select standby device >> select Sync device to group

     

    select overrite configuration and then click Sync

     

    Please make sure you take UCS backups before any changes in your environment.
